Blake Perkins Speeds Up Brewers in 6-2 Victory

Blake Perkins contributed significantly in the Brewers' 6-2 win over the Phillies, going 2-for-4 with two runs scored and two stolen bases.

Fantasy Impact

This performance showcased his ability to impact the game with his speed and on-base skills, even without driving in any runs. Perkins's season has been a mixed bag, maintaining a .247 batting average and showing some prowess on the bases with a total of 22 stolen bases. His ability to score runs and steal bases can be a valuable asset in fantasy lineups, especially in categories leagues. However, his high strikeout rate and relatively low power numbers limit his appeal in shallower or points-based formats. Moving forward, fantasy managers should consider him a situational play, depending on team needs and matchup.

Blake Perkins swipes another, but Brewers fall short

Blake Perkins went 1-for-2 with a run scored and a stolen base in the Brewers' 3-2 loss to the Rockies.

Fantasy Impact

Adding a walk to his line, Perkins continues to show a knack for getting on base, which he turned into his 20th steal of the season. Despite a modest .257 batting average, his ability to mix in steals and score runs (47 runs scored this season) keeps him relevant in fantasy formats that value speed and runs. His consistent playing time and top-of-the-order potential should keep him on the radar, especially in deeper leagues or those with an emphasis on stolen bases.
